#1294d1 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1294d1 is composed of 7.1% red, 58% green and 82%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 91.4% cyan, 29.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 18% black. It has a hue angle of 199.2 degrees, a saturation of 84.1% and a lightness of 44.5%. #1294d1 color hex could be obtained by blending #24ffff with #0029a3. Closest websafe color is: #0099cc.

#1294d1 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#1294d1 has RGB values of R:18, G:148, B:209 and CMYK values of C:0.91, M:0.29, Y:0, K:0.18. Its decimal value is 1217745.
